Optimizing Readability for Stickers and Digital Downloads
If you are a creator who sells digital downloads or uses cutting machines like Cricut and Silhouette, understanding how Barbie Lover renders at different sizes is key. This font truly comes alive on stickers and decals where the details can be appreciated up close. I found that when scaling designs for small product labels, it is important to check the spacing and ensure that the unique shapes of the letters do not get lost. For vinyl cutting, the distinct lines of this Display style usually weed cleanly, but always do a test cut on scrap material first. This practical step saves time and materials, ensuring your final stickers look crisp and professional whether they are applied to a water bottle or a laptop.

Before you start mass-producing items or listing new digital assets, take a moment to review the licensing terms included with your download. Most commercial fonts allow for use in physical products and digital designs, but it is always wise to double-check the specifics regarding the number of end products or if there are restrictions on logo usage.
